Are you looking for a unique program, amazing memories, new friendships, cultural immersion as well as an experience of a lifetime? Then Salzburg College is the right place for you! Salzburg College, founded in 1971, is a small, private institution that specializes in offering quality study abroad programs in the US-American academic tradition. All classes are taught in English and you receive regular US credit for your academic work. Our boutique-style campus is located in the heart of downtown Salzburg putting you right in the center of all major attractions.
Highlights: all inclusive program fee, field trips to Vienna and Munich, local excursions, extracurricular sports programs, dorm or homestay housing, and opportunities to study and work with local musicians.
